summaryrefslogtreecommitdiff
path: root/build
diff options
context:
space:
mode:
authorYuxuan 'fishy' Wang <yuxuan.wang@reddit.com>2022-10-12 14:13:15 -0700
committerYuxuan 'fishy' Wang <fishywang@gmail.com>2022-10-21 10:36:06 -0700
commit19c13b4cc697410b586b243123522c43e68e2f0c (patch)
tree12a77be60cdcc08cb6ec2d8714b4530e9306aff8 /build
parentbaa0daa478c3b16876ccc0778f068fb72932dda6 (diff)
downloadthrift-19c13b4cc697410b586b243123522c43e68e2f0c.tar.gz
THRIFT-5650: Implement UUID in Go library
Client: go This is only the library part of THRIFT-5650. I still have some open questions for the compiler part so that will be done later. While I'm here, also made some changes to go CI process: * Update ubuntu-bionic to use go 1.18 for travis * Update ubuntu-jammy to use the latest go 1.19.x for travis * Run both go 1.18 and 1.19 for github actions * Also run test/go tests for github actions
Diffstat (limited to 'build')
-rw-r--r--build/docker/ubuntu-bionic/Dockerfile4
-rw-r--r--build/docker/ubuntu-jammy/Dockerfile4
2 files changed, 4 insertions, 4 deletions
diff --git a/build/docker/ubuntu-bionic/Dockerfile b/build/docker/ubuntu-bionic/Dockerfile
index 3d2793077..5d5f7ca72 100644
--- a/build/docker/ubuntu-bionic/Dockerfile
+++ b/build/docker/ubuntu-bionic/Dockerfile
@@ -144,9 +144,9 @@ RUN apt-get install -y --no-install-recommends \
libglib2.0-dev
# golang
-ENV GOLANG_VERSION 1.19.2
+ENV GOLANG_VERSION 1.18.7
ENV GOLANG_DOWNLOAD_URL https://go.dev/dl/go$GOLANG_VERSION.linux-amd64.tar.gz
-ENV GOLANG_DOWNLOAD_SHA256 5e8c5a74fe6470dd7e055a461acda8bb4050ead8c2df70f227e3ff7d8eb7eeb6
+ENV GOLANG_DOWNLOAD_SHA256 6c967efc22152ce3124fc35cdf50fc686870120c5fd2107234d05d450a6105d8
RUN curl -fsSL "$GOLANG_DOWNLOAD_URL" -o golang.tar.gz && \
echo "$GOLANG_DOWNLOAD_SHA256 golang.tar.gz" | sha256sum -c - && \
tar -C /usr/local -xzf golang.tar.gz && \
diff --git a/build/docker/ubuntu-jammy/Dockerfile b/build/docker/ubuntu-jammy/Dockerfile
index 6ab65fb9a..9fd0db394 100644
--- a/build/docker/ubuntu-jammy/Dockerfile
+++ b/build/docker/ubuntu-jammy/Dockerfile
@@ -145,9 +145,9 @@ RUN apt-get install -y --no-install-recommends \
libglib2.0-dev
# golang
-ENV GOLANG_VERSION 1.19
+ENV GOLANG_VERSION 1.19.2
ENV GOLANG_DOWNLOAD_URL https://go.dev/dl/go$GOLANG_VERSION.linux-amd64.tar.gz
-ENV GOLANG_DOWNLOAD_SHA256 464b6b66591f6cf055bc5df90a9750bf5fbc9d038722bb84a9d56a2bea974be6
+ENV GOLANG_DOWNLOAD_SHA256 5e8c5a74fe6470dd7e055a461acda8bb4050ead8c2df70f227e3ff7d8eb7eeb6
RUN curl -fsSL "$GOLANG_DOWNLOAD_URL" -o golang.tar.gz && \
echo "$GOLANG_DOWNLOAD_SHA256 golang.tar.gz" | sha256sum -c - && \
tar -C /usr/local -xzf golang.tar.gz && \